Transaction 66ad2b620c6ad6695287addc8a7c853b8f6f2a9597003548135cb53a72ed3922
1 Input
1 Output
-
66ad2b620c6ad6695287addc8a7c853b8f6f2a9597003548135cb53a72ed3922:0
- value
- 76311
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 757a7992d938e26a7d12831319a3bd24dce4145b OP_EQUAL
- address
- 3CQBhh9JcvXD9zDX4EyiVDNHfbXefkTH4C